chicken tacos

My favorite thing to make especially when I am feeling lazy. Very flavorful and healthy.

(2 ratings)
yield 6 serving(s)
prep time 15 Min
cook time 1 Hr

Ingredients For chicken tacos

  • 1 Tbsp
    canola oil
  • 1
    yellow onion, chopped
  • 4
    chicken breasts, boneless and skinless
  • seasoning salt
  • onion powder
  • 1/2 c
    picante sauce
  • 1/2 c
    water
  • 3 clove
    garlic
  • 1 can
    chiles, canned and mild
  • 8-10
    taco shells
  • cilantro, fresh
  • sour cream
  • cheese, shredded
  • salsa (any)

How To Make chicken tacos

  • 1
    Heat oil in a large skillet. Saute onions on medium-high heat for a couple of minutes, place chicken breast on top of the onions and season lightly with seasoning salt and onion powder.
  • 2
    Pour picante sauce on top of the chicken. Then pour water in the skillet(not over the chicken). Bring to a simmer cover and let cook for 30-45 min. Adding more water if needed so that chicken does not stick to the skillet.
  • 3
    Shred chicken then continue to cook until the water is gone the chicken starts to sizzle in the skillet. Add garlic and chiles cook until fragrant (about 30 seconds).
  • 4
    Heat taco shells assemble with cilantro, salsa, cheese and sour cream.
